If you task an agent to contribute to a repo, following CONTRIBUTING.md is in scope — the agent was authorized to treat it as instructions. That's closer to 'curl | bash where you deliberately piped' than injection.
The cleaner injection case: MCP tool schema descriptions that say things like 'you must call this tool before any other action' or contain workflow override commands. These are read as metadata (what does this tool do?), not as workflow instructions. The agent wasn't told to obey schema descriptions — it's just parsing them for capability discovery.
The distinction: authorized instruction channels vs hijacked metadata channels. CONTRIBUTING.md is an authorized channel when you're contributing. Tool schema descriptions aren't supposed to be command channels at all.

If you look at the open PRs, you will see that there is a system of labels and comments that guide the contributor through every step from just contributing a link to their PR (that may or may not work), all the way to testing their server, and including a badge that indicates if the tests are passing.
In at least one instance, I know for a fact that the bot has gone through all the motions of using the person's computer to sign up to our service (using GitHub OAuth), claim authorship of the server, navigate to the Docker build configuration, and initiate the build. It passed the checks and the bot added the badge to the PR.
I know this because of a few Sentry warnings that it triggered and a follow up conversation with the owner of the bot through email.
I didn't have bots in mind when designing this automation, but it made me realize that I very much can extend this to be more bot friendly (e.g. by providing APIs for them to check status). That's what I want to try next.

If you use a tool to automate sending emails, unrelated to LLMs, in most scenarios the behaviour on the receiver is different.
- If I get a mass email from a company and it's signed off from the CEO, I don't think the CEO personally emailed me. They may glanced over it and approved it, maybe not even that but they didn't "send an email". At best, one might think that "the company" sent an email.
- I randomly send my wife cute stickers on Telegram as a sort of show that I'm thinking of her. If I setup a script to do that at random intervals and she finds out, from her point of view I "didn't send them" and she would be justifiably upset.
I know this might be a difficult concept for many people that browse this forum, but the end product/result is not always the point. There are many parts of our lives and society in general that the act of personally doing something is the entire point.
